Benilloba
Benilloba is a municipality in the comarca of Comtat in the Valencian Community, Spain.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Cocentaina
Photo: Mersault32, CC BY-SA 3.0 es.
Cocentaina is a town of 11,500 people in Alicante. It is known primarily for its textile industry, and tourists flock to experience its two festivals, both of them originating in the Middle Ages and declared 'Festivals of National Tourist Interest'.
